LL16 4US is a residential postcode in Trefnant, Denbighshire. It was first introduced in January 1980.
The most common council tax bands are B and C.
Residential buildings are primarily terraced (including end-terrace). Domestic properties are primarily houses.
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£40,022 to £146,654 with an average of £88,914.
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1900 and 1929.
None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.
Domestic properties are predominantly privately rented.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ating is D.
Trefnant is a village, which had a population of 993 in the 2011 census.
In the 2011 census, there were 4 people resident in LL16 4US, of which 3 were male and 1 were female. This includes overnight visitors as well as permanent residents.
LL16 4US is in the Rhyl trav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Betsi Cadwaladr University Health Board Primary Care Trust.
LL16 4US is approximately 61m (200ft) above sea level.
